Is Steak for Breakfast the New Trend for Women? Experts Weigh In

In a world where diet trends come and go, a recent breakfast craze has emerged, and it’s sparking widespread attention: steak, eggs, and avocado, with no carbs in sight. Popularized by figures like Dutch model Lenadia Nijhuis, who claimed this high-protein breakfast is the “secret to staying skinny,” the trend has gained traction, especially on social media platforms like TikTok. But as the #steakandeggs hashtag reaches over 9,000 posts, experts are questioning whether the carnivore-inspired breakfast offers genuine health benefits or if it’s just another passing fad.

The Carnivore Diet Revival

Although eating a steak for breakfast might seem like a new idea, it actually traces its roots back centuries. The carnivore diet, which focuses exclusively on animal products, gained popularity after being used by a Scottish surgeon in the 1700s to help diabetic patients manage their blood sugar. In the modern era, figures such as former orthopedic surgeon Shawn Baker, who authored The Carnivore Diet, reignited interest in a meat-only meal plan. Despite its controversial nature, the diet has been supported by high-profile individuals, including comedian Joe Rogan and psychologist Jordan Peterson.

The diet cuts out fruits, vegetables, grains, and other plant-based foods, leaving only meat, fish, eggs, and dairy. While it advocates for an all-animal product approach, some followers have adapted the model to suit their preferences, such as pairing steak and eggs with avocado for added healthy fats.

Is It Beneficial for Women?

While many followers rave about the benefits of the steak-and-egg breakfast, experts caution against fully embracing it. Nutritionist Bianca Woger describes this trend as a modern iteration of keto and paleo diets, which have been criticized for elevating protein and fat consumption while demonizing carbs.

However, there are certain advantages. A protein-heavy breakfast can help regulate hormones related to hunger and appetite. According to Woger, consuming protein-rich meals can lower levels of ghrelin, the hunger hormone, while increasing peptides that promote fullness. This can help curb cravings and regulate blood sugar levels, which is particularly beneficial for women dealing with insulin resistance, hormonal fluctuations, or conditions like PMS and menopause.

Additionally, Woger highlights that maintaining muscle mass becomes increasingly important for women as they age, as muscle loss accelerates after 30. A high-protein diet can help slow this process, keeping muscles strong and healthy.

The Downsides of a Carnivore Breakfast

While there may be some benefits to a high-protein, low-carb breakfast, experts urge caution due to several potential drawbacks. Registered dietitian Courtney Pelitera emphasizes the importance of fiber in a balanced diet, which is sorely lacking in a steak-and-eggs meal. Fiber plays a critical role in reducing the risk of chronic diseases, including cardiovascular disease, diabetes, and certain cancers. Without sufficient fiber, digestive health could be compromised, leading to constipation and other gastrointestinal issues.

To address this gap, Pelitera suggests incorporating fiber-rich foods like oatmeal, chia seeds, and flaxseeds into breakfast. Women typically need around 25 grams of fiber per day, and switching steak for whole-grain bread or adding vegetables to meals could be a healthier alternative.

Moreover, Pelitera warns against completely eliminating carbohydrates from the diet. Carbs are essential for brain and muscle function, and a lack of them can lead to sluggishness and mental fog, particularly for active individuals. Carbohydrates also play a key role in regulating cortisol, the body’s stress hormone, which naturally peaks in the morning.

Conclusion

Despite the apparent allure of a protein-packed breakfast, experts remain skeptical of the long-term benefits of the carnivore diet. Woger cautions that consuming excessive protein—beyond the recommended 2.5 grams per kilogram of body weight—can put undue stress on the kidneys and cause digestive issues, including bloating and discomfort. While a steak breakfast may offer short-term benefits like increased satiety and improved blood sugar regulation, its long-term sustainability and overall health benefits remain questionable. For those seeking a balanced diet, incorporating a variety of food groups—including healthy fats, fiber, and carbohydrates—remains the most effective approach.
